  • This morning, Real Madrid have beaten Athletic Bilbao to close the gap to Barcelona to just a single point, although Barcelona have two games in hand, one of which is against Celta de Vigo later tonight. Ronaldo was against the goals once more, scoring twice to help his Real Madrid side to victory.

    Also in La Liga, Gary Neville has got his first win as Valencia boss at the 10th attempt in the league. Having lost four and drawn five in Spain’s La Liga, the pressure on Neville was extreme but three valuable points may see his side turn a much-needed corner.

    In the Premier League, Manchester United suffered another defeat as Louis van Gaal saw his side lose to Sunderland at the Stadium of Light. It means that United are six points from the top four and van Gaal says the only chance of Champions League qualification is to win the Europa League.

    The Dubai Duty Free Tennis Championships gets underway this week with the WTA event taking place ahead of the ATP tournament. Jelena Jankovic has been speaking to Sport 360 about her hopes for the week ahead.

    And finally, Lionel Messi has been showing off his new Ferrari… although it’s not quite what you would expect as the Barcelona star celebrates winning Spain’s Player of the Month for the very first time.
